Output 37bab7c4d30e63a4dcc609339bbaaa6b7aae414cfbed754f573ffe005ff5f636:26

value
21208024
script pubkey
OP_0 OP_PUSHBYTES_20 79db44e2321756737b9acce752c9233413dbf3a3
address
bc1q08d5fc3jzat8x7u6enn49jfrxsfahuarqje380
transaction
37bab7c4d30e63a4dcc609339bbaaa6b7aae414cfbed754f573ffe005ff5f636